Bengal Download Manager integrates with your Linux desktop environment. Featuring multi-connection chunking up to 32x, one-click browser link interception, and adaptive light & dark themes.
Bengal Download Manager speeds up your file transfers with multi-connection acceleration, automatic browser link catching, and a sleek modern design.
Downloads files in parallel chunks simultaneously to saturate your full available bandwidth, bypassing server-side rate limiting.
Native extension intercepts download links automatically and transfers them to BDM over a secure local TCP loopback port (56800).
Never start over again. Stop downloads at will or let the auto-reconnect engine resume automatically after Wi-Fi or network drops.
Paste video/audio URLs to fetch stream metadata, preview thumbnails, and select resolutions and bitrates effortlessly.
Auto-sorts incoming files into organized folders: Documents, Videos, Music, Compressed, and Programs based on mime-types.
Seamlessly inherits system light and dark themes with configurable accent colors and typography featuring OpenType tabular figures.
